LEAGUE FOOTBALL
AUCKLAND v. REST OF NEW ZEALAND. FEE TRESS ASSOCIATION. AUCKLAND, June 14. Tha Rugby League team to represent Auckland against the remainder of New Zealand on Ihe Domain on Saturday is as follows: — , ■ . ■ Full-back: Brden (Maritime). Three-ua,rters: W. Davidson (City), Woolley (Grafton'). Cloke (Newton). Five-eights: C. Grey (Mantimo), JIoClymont (Ponsonby). - ~._,.,, . Haif-baok: Ghent (Marist Old Boys): Forwards: Front row,. Walters (Shore), SomerS (Newton,), Bennett (Graift)on)_; second row, Thomas (City), Avery (Maritime); 'back row, Taite (Maoist Old Boys). Several players who might have been considered were not available for selection owinff to injuries thuit prevent them from piaytng for a week or two. Among them are Ifwerson (Grafton), Bass (the Newton foiward), and Walsh (the Poafeoaby half).
